Pintharuka WA — Suburb Profile
Population, median income, rent prices, housing costs and demographics for Pintharuka, Western Australia. ABS Census 2021.
The population of Pintharuka WA is 19 according to the 2021 Census. The median personal income in Pintharuka is $612 per week ($31,824 per year). Pintharuka has a median age of 47 years, older than the national median of 38. Pintharuka has a population density of 0.0 people per km².
The most common religion is No Religion (61% of residents).
